I have recently bought one of these machines, in a filthy state but hopefully still in reasonable order once cleaned up. It is a smallish machine, weighs about 2 tons, can handle about 600mm between centres. The grinding wheel is about 12" diameter x1" wide. This particular machine has the wheel retract option. The workhead is driven by a Kopp variator. The internal grinding attachment hinges down from above.It is a metric machine.

Does anyone have experience with these machines? Matrix is probably best known for their thread grinders, several of which I have seen in NZ. Up until the late 1960's Matrix was the trade name for the long-established Coventry Gauge and Tool Ltd. In those years they made jig borers and slip gauge sets as two examples from a large range of rather nice gear branded "Matrix".
